
Asus isn’t only content with taking over the world of netbooks, but is attempting to make a name for itself in the nettop arena as well. The new Eee Top (also known as the Eee Monitor) will come in 15.6″ and 19″ flavors, featuring Linux as the operating platform of choice and Intel’s 1.6GHz Atom processor. Priced at approximately $450, this is cheaper than the speculated $500 price point earlier on. It would be interesting to see how Asus’ new Eee Top line is able to make an impact in desktop sales – will it eat into other manufacturers’ bottom lines, or is it a niche market by itself?
